Is there any way to receive XMPP text messages in a script and capture the text of each message in a variable? Do not need sending capability.
This should be easy enough with any simple scripting language; I prefer aioxmpp, but depending on your level of comfort with Python this may or may not be an option. They have some examples of using it and the echobot one might be close (you'd need to remove the sending part and possibly remove or replace all the flag/option parsing stuff, which is a bit confusing in an example).
